Podiatrist in Mississippi
28 providers, $36,380 in total reported payments from drug and device makers. Ranked below by lifetime general payments. The median provider in this group received $566.
Ranking high here usually means a consulting or royalty arrangement, not wrongdoing. Payments to device inventors and trial investigators are legal, disclosed, and concentrated in a small number of people — which is exactly why a list like this has a steep top and a long flat tail.
